#143d07 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#143d07 is composed of 7.8% red, 23.9% green and 2.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 88.5% yellow and 76.1% black. It has a hue angle of 105.6 degrees, a saturation of 79.4% and a lightness of 13.3%. #143d07 color hex could be obtained by blending #287a0e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003300.

#143d07 color description : Very dark lime green.

#143d07 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#143d07 has RGB values of R:20, G:61, B:7 and CMYK values of C:0.67, M:0, Y:0.89, K:0.76. Its decimal value is 1326343.

Shades and Tints of #143d07

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030801 is the darkest color, while #f8fef6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#143d07

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#222321 is the less saturated color, while #114202 is the most saturated one.
